## Donation Receipt Mailer (Givewell-of-Marlow)

The Thimbledown mailer sends donation receipts within ten minutes of a confirmed payment. If a donor reports a missing receipt, first verify the payment cleared, then check the mailer's retry queue before resending manually. Never resend twice. The full lookup and resend procedure is documented on our internal support page.

wiki page, kahog-hahig: https://vault.zemvargrid.internal/display/deploy/repo/settings/merge_requests/job/settings/6f3b933774dbc5320a4daa18

Hey future maintainers — quick note before Friday's DR drill. We're finally moving the old cron jobs into Weavework, our workflow engine, and the drill doubles as a test of that migration. If everything falls over, don't panic: the legacy crontab is archived on the Bramble host and can be re-enabled in about ten minutes. During the drill, the orchestrator's restore console will ask for credentials before replaying queued jobs. The recovery passphrase you'll need is right below this paragraph.

vault phrase of yajeg-tahog = zorael-fenys-sormir-wenok

### Q: How does Squatwatch decide a package name is suspicious?

Squatwatch scores each new registry upload against our internal package names using edit distance, homoglyph substitution, and publish-history signals. Scores above 0.8 trigger an automatic quarantine; scores between 0.5 and 0.8 open a review ticket for the security rotation. False positives should be recorded so the model retrains weekly. The current scoring thresholds and appeal process are documented on the internal page below.

runbook for tagug-hafog: https://jira.lumiclabs.internal/projects/pages/pages/9773c0d8

Subject: Broker upgrade — review requested before Thursday's window

Team, the Cormorant queue cluster moves from broker v6 to v7 this cycle. Key changes for reviewers: acknowledgment semantics shift to explicit per-batch acks, the retry exchange is renamed, and consumer prefetch defaults drop from 100 to 20. Please check that the Ledgerline workers set prefetch explicitly rather than relying on defaults. Rollback plan is a blue-green swap, tested in staging twice. The candidate build is stamped with the token below.

build token for tajeg-bajep: htk14_409ba9df6b8acb